Monthly Cost of Living
🙂A single person spends $767 per month in Pereira vs $951 in Bogota, rent included.
🙂A couple spends around $1,138 per month in Pereira vs $1,507 in Bogota, rent included.
🙂A family of three spends $1,509 per month in Pereira vs $2,063 in Bogota, rent included.
🙂Pereira is about 19% cheaper than Bogota, driven mainly by Clothing & Footwear.
📊Both Pereira and Bogota are more affordable than the global median – Pereira43% lower, Bogota29% lower.

Cost Breakdown
🏠A central one-bedroom costs $169 in Pereira versus $447 in Bogota. Rent is usually the largest line item in a monthly budget, so the gap here sets the tone for the overall comparison.
💰Salaries run about 7% higher in Bogota, which partly offsets the higher cost of living there. Purchasing power depends on which expenses matter most to you.
🛒A mid-range dinner for two costs $17.00 in Pereira versus $32.00 in Bogota. Monthly groceries follow the same trend: $184 vs $188 – making Pereira the more affordable choice for daily food spending.
